; Specify a Name. How Intuit democratizes AI development across teams through reusability. Connect devices, analyze data, and automate processes with secure, scalable, and open edge-to-cloud solutions. (*.csv|*.xml) Azure Data Factory adf dynamic filename | Medium Give customers what they want with a personalized, scalable, and secure shopping experience. Deliver ultra-low-latency networking, applications, and services at the mobile operator edge. 1 What is wildcard file path Azure data Factory?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. Now the only thing not good is the performance. The file name always starts with AR_Doc followed by the current date. Strengthen your security posture with end-to-end security for your IoT solutions. I am probably more confused than you are as I'm pretty new to Data Factory. Find out more about the Microsoft MVP Award Program.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. It requires you to provide a blob storage or ADLS Gen 1 or 2 account as a place to write the logs. The file name always starts with AR_Doc followed by the current date. Does a summoned creature play immediately after being summoned by a ready action? azure-docs/connector-azure-data-lake-store.md at main - GitHub Click here for full Source Transformation documentation. Azure Data Factory enabled wildcard for folder and filenames for supported data sources as in this link and it includes ftp and sftp. To make this a bit more fiddly: Factoid #6: The Set variable activity doesn't support in-place variable updates. How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? A shared access signature provides delegated access to resources in your storage account. This loop runs 2 times as there are only 2 files that returned from filter activity output after excluding a file. The other two switch cases are straightforward: Here's the good news: the output of the Inspect output Set variable activity. Thank you If a post helps to resolve your issue, please click the "Mark as Answer" of that post and/or click The default is Fortinet_Factory. Use the if Activity to take decisions based on the result of GetMetaData Activity. I take a look at a better/actual solution to the problem in another blog post. Wildcard file filters are supported for the following connectors. How to specify file name prefix in Azure Data Factory? Please let us know if above answer is helpful. If there is no .json at the end of the file, then it shouldn't be in the wildcard. Thanks. This article outlines how to copy data to and from Azure Files. If it's a folder's local name, prepend the stored path and add the folder path to the, CurrentFolderPath stores the latest path encountered in the queue, FilePaths is an array to collect the output file list. (wildcard* in the 'wildcardPNwildcard.csv' have been removed in post). Azure Data Factory (ADF) has recently added Mapping Data Flows (sign-up for the preview here) as a way to visually design and execute scaled-out data transformations inside of ADF without needing to author and execute code. The files will be selected if their last modified time is greater than or equal to, Specify the type and level of compression for the data. Other games, such as a 25-card variant of Euchre which uses the Joker as the highest trump, make it one of the most important in the game. Save money and improve efficiency by migrating and modernizing your workloads to Azure with proven tools and guidance. i am extremely happy i stumbled upon this blog, because i was about to do something similar as a POC but now i dont have to since it is pretty much insane :D. Hi, Please could this post be updated with more detail? If you were using "fileFilter" property for file filter, it is still supported as-is, while you are suggested to use the new filter capability added to "fileName" going forward. azure-docs/connector-azure-file-storage.md at main MicrosoftDocs So it's possible to implement a recursive filesystem traversal natively in ADF, even without direct recursion or nestable iterators. :::image type="content" source="media/connector-azure-file-storage/azure-file-storage-connector.png" alt-text="Screenshot of the Azure File Storage connector. Share: If you found this article useful interesting, please share it and thanks for reading! If you continue to use this site we will assume that you are happy with it. Note when recursive is set to true and sink is file-based store, empty folder/sub-folder will not be copied/created at sink. How are we doing? If it's a file's local name, prepend the stored path and add the file path to an array of output files. If you want all the files contained at any level of a nested a folder subtree, Get Metadata won't help you it doesn't support recursive tree traversal. How to get an absolute file path in Python.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Wildcard path in ADF Dataflow I have a file that comes into a folder daily. This button displays the currently selected search type.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. ; For FQDN, enter a wildcard FQDN address, for example, *.fortinet.com. For the sink, we need to specify the sql_movies_dynamic dataset we created earlier.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. I use the Dataset as Dataset and not Inline. I've now managed to get json data using Blob storage as DataSet and with the wild card path you also have. Currently taking data services to market in the cloud as Sr. PM w/Microsoft Azure. Ill update the blog post and the Azure docs Data Flows supports *Hadoop* globbing patterns, which is a subset of the full Linux BASH glob. Modernize operations to speed response rates, boost efficiency, and reduce costs, Transform customer experience, build trust, and optimize risk management, Build, quickly launch, and reliably scale your games across platforms, Implement remote government access, empower collaboration, and deliver secure services, Boost patient engagement, empower provider collaboration, and improve operations, Improve operational efficiencies, reduce costs, and generate new revenue opportunities, Create content nimbly, collaborate remotely, and deliver seamless customer experiences, Personalize customer experiences, empower your employees, and optimize supply chains, Get started easily, run lean, stay agile, and grow fast with Azure for startups, Accelerate mission impact, increase innovation, and optimize efficiencywith world-class security, Find reference architectures, example scenarios, and solutions for common workloads on Azure, Do more with lessexplore resources for increasing efficiency, reducing costs, and driving innovation, Search from a rich catalog of more than 17,000 certified apps and services, Get the best value at every stage of your cloud journey, See which services offer free monthly amounts, Only pay for what you use, plus get free services, Explore special offers, benefits, and incentives, Estimate the costs for Azure products and services, Estimate your total cost of ownership and cost savings, Learn how to manage and optimize your cloud spend, Understand the value and economics of moving to Azure, Find, try, and buy trusted apps and services, Get up and running in the cloud with help from an experienced partner, Find the latest content, news, and guidance to lead customers to the cloud, Build, extend, and scale your apps on a trusted cloud platform, Reach more customerssell directly to over 4M users a month in the commercial marketplace. The SFTP uses a SSH key and password. Next with the newly created pipeline, we can use the 'Get Metadata' activity from the list of available activities. newline-delimited text file thing worked as suggested, I needed to do few trials Text file name can be passed in Wildcard Paths text box. Is that an issue? MergeFiles: Merges all files from the source folder to one file. Wildcard file filters are supported for the following connectors. Data Factory will need write access to your data store in order to perform the delete. Get metadata activity doesnt support the use of wildcard characters in the dataset file name. Wildcard is used in such cases where you want to transform multiple files of same type. Wilson, James S 21 Reputation points. Bring innovation anywhere to your hybrid environment across on-premises, multicloud, and the edge. The legacy model transfers data from/to storage over Server Message Block (SMB), while the new model utilizes the storage SDK which has better throughput. Wildcard path in ADF Dataflow - Microsoft Community Hub For Listen on Interface (s), select wan1. The files and folders beneath Dir1 and Dir2 are not reported Get Metadata did not descend into those subfolders. In all cases: this is the error I receive when previewing the data in the pipeline or in the dataset. Learn how to copy data from Azure Files to supported sink data stores (or) from supported source data stores to Azure Files by using Azure Data Factory. Reach your customers everywhere, on any device, with a single mobile app build. In the case of a blob storage or data lake folder, this can include childItems array the list of files and folders contained in the required folder. In this example the full path is. How to obtain the absolute path of a file via Shell (BASH/ZSH/SH)? Find centralized, trusted content and collaborate around the technologies you use most. Data Factory supports the following properties for Azure Files account key authentication: Example: store the account key in Azure Key Vault. I can click "Test connection" and that works.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? Here's a page that provides more details about the wildcard matching (patterns) that ADF uses: Directory-based Tasks (apache.org). Did something change with GetMetadata and Wild Cards in Azure Data Once the parameter has been passed into the resource, it cannot be changed. The folder path with wildcard characters to filter source folders. Pls share if you know else we need to wait until MS fixes its bugs Connect and share knowledge within a single location that is structured and easy to search. You are suggested to use the new model mentioned in above sections going forward, and the authoring UI has switched to generating the new model. None of it works, also when putting the paths around single quotes or when using the toString function. What is a word for the arcane equivalent of a monastery? 2. (I've added the other one just to do something with the output file array so I can get a look at it). Mutually exclusive execution using std::atomic? When expanded it provides a list of search options that will switch the search inputs to match the current selection. When building workflow pipelines in ADF, youll typically use the For Each activity to iterate through a list of elements, such as files in a folder. Azure Data Factory file wildcard option and storage blobs, While defining the ADF data flow source, the "Source options" page asks for "Wildcard paths" to the AVRO files. Can the Spiritual Weapon spell be used as cover? Welcome to Microsoft Q&A Platform. This is inconvenient, but easy to fix by creating a childItems-like object for /Path/To/Root. The actual Json files are nested 6 levels deep in the blob store. I can now browse the SFTP within Data Factory, see the only folder on the service and see all the TSV files in that folder. How are parameters used in Azure Data Factory? Go to VPN > SSL-VPN Settings. If not specified, file name prefix will be auto generated. Azure Data Factory's Get Metadata activity returns metadata properties for a specified dataset. Iterating over nested child items is a problem, because: Factoid #2: You can't nest ADF's ForEach activities. ?20180504.json". You can also use it as just a placeholder for the .csv file type in general. The target files have autogenerated names. We still have not heard back from you. When youre copying data from file stores by using Azure Data Factory, you can now configure wildcard file filters to let Copy Activity pick up only files that have the defined naming patternfor example, *.csv or ???20180504.json. Using Copy, I set the copy activity to use the SFTP dataset, specify the wildcard folder name "MyFolder*" and wildcard file name like in the documentation as "*.tsv". Are you sure you want to create this branch? The path represents a folder in the dataset's blob storage container, and the Child Items argument in the field list asks Get Metadata to return a list of the files and folders it contains.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. ** is a recursive wildcard which can only be used with paths, not file names. You can parameterize the following properties in the Delete activity itself: Timeout. when every file and folder in the tree has been visited. [!NOTE] Get Metadata recursively in Azure Data Factory When you're copying data from file stores by using Azure Data Factory, you can now configure wildcard file filters to let Copy Activity pick up only files that have the defined naming patternfor example, "*.csv" or "?? Why is this that complicated? Defines the copy behavior when the source is files from a file-based data store.
Manitoulin Island Ferry Schedule, What Does Mahalo Piha Mean In Hawaiian, Pwc Digital Assurance And Transparency Interview, Hotel Xcaret Photo Pass, Articles W